Analysis

San Marino recorded 152.34 kt for all sectors without lulucf — emissions in 2023. That is the lowest value across all 34 years on record.

That represents a change of down 3.4% on the previous year and down 21.9% over ten years.

Over the whole period, all sectors without lulucf — emissions in San Marino peaked at 244.53 kt in 2006 and was at its lowest, 152.34 kt, in 2023.

San Marino ranks 183rd of 196 countries on this measure, in the bottom quarter.

The long-run direction has been consistently falling across the 34 years of available data.

All sectors without LULUCF — Emissions in San Marino, year by year

Annual values for All sectors without LULUCF — Emissions (CO2) in San Marino, 1990 to 2023.
Year kt Change
1990 175.19 kt
1991 180.12 kt +2.8%
1992 181.51 kt +0.8%
1993 180.62 kt -0.5%
1994 180.52 kt -0.1%
1995 193.41 kt +7.1%
1996 193.82 kt +0.2%
1997 198.02 kt +2.2%
1998 204.54 kt +3.3%
1999 208.84 kt +2.1%
2000 216.41 kt +3.6%
2001 220.1 kt +1.7%
2002 225.22 kt +2.3%
2003 237.31 kt +5.4%
2004 242.06 kt +2.0%
2005 244.24 kt +0.9%
2006 244.53 kt +0.1%
2007 242.63 kt -0.8%
2008 235.64 kt -2.9%
2009 212.44 kt -9.8%
2010 217.94 kt +2.6%
2011 219.04 kt +0.5%
2012 207.86 kt -5.1%
2013 195.03 kt -6.2%
2014 181.7 kt -6.8%
2015 190.01 kt +4.6%
2016 188.72 kt -0.7%
2017 190.06 kt +0.7%
2018 184.83 kt -2.8%
2019 181.45 kt -1.8%
2020 161.74 kt -10.9%
2021 164.25 kt +1.5%
2022 157.72 kt -4.0%
2023 152.34 kt -3.4%

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
